Cost of HVAC Maintenance
As a homeowner, it is important to have the HVAC system regularly maintained by certified contractors. This can help avoid major repairs and save you money on energy costs. The cost of maintaining an HVAC system depends on a variety of factors. The first thing to consider is the nature and the extent of the repair. A minor issue such as a clogged air filter is less costly to fix than a serious problem like a compressor failure.
Another aspect is the cost of the parts required for the repairs. Certain parts might be readily accessible while others may require to be ordered from outside the city. The price will increase if the spare parts are difficult to find or expensive. The price of the replacement parts will also be affected by the brand and quality. It’s best to choose high-quality parts because they tend to last longer and are more durable.
Finally, the amount of time required to finish the repairs will also affect the total cost. The more complex the repairs are, the more time the technician will have to spend on them.
The average hourly rate for HVAC maintenance services in Toronto is between $100 and $150. However, this could differ based on the size of the house and the scope of work required. The costs of HVAC maintenance can also rise during the summer when HVAC technicians are busy as normal.
